    Hello everybody,I need again some advice and opinion. I got this D.R.P. 1940 SCHUBERTH- WERK K.-G. BRAUNSCHWEIG Liner. I can tell the leather is 100% original,but I was wondering about the liner band.It is very shiny and aluminum,pretty much looks very new to me.(maybe a replica) Anybody can give me some info? What do you guys think about that? Is it posible the liner band to be original as well?

    That leather and band do not go together. It is an early (1935?) Schuberthwerk leather but the 1940 aluminum band is by Werner Zahn. Someone married the two together probably post war. Valuable for the parts but not one I'd put in a helmet.
